Frequently asked questions

What is 1111 OCEAN AVENUE TENANTS CORP's energy grade?

1111 OCEAN AVENUE TENANTS CORP scores 96 out of 100 on ENERGY STAR — band A (High performer (85–100)) — in its 2024 New York City disclosure. Scores are national percentiles against similar buildings; 75+ qualifies for ENERGY STAR certification.

How much energy does 1111 OCEAN AVENUE TENANTS CORP use?

Its 2024 site energy-use intensity was 49.4 kBtu/ft² (68.6 kBtu/ft² source) across 152,870 sq ft, including 425,958 kWh of electricity and 61,058 therms of natural gas.

What are 1111 OCEAN AVENUE TENANTS CORP's carbon emissions?

1111 OCEAN AVENUE TENANTS CORP reported 492 tCO₂e of greenhouse-gas emissions (3.2 kgCO₂e/ft²) for 2024. Under Local Law 97, buildings over 25,000 sq ft face carbon caps with fines of $268 per metric ton of CO₂e over the limit, phasing in from 2024.
